Mario Kart 30th Anniversary | All Things Nintendo

This week on All Things Nintendo, Brian invites former Game Informer editor and current GameSpot mobile gaming editor, Kyle Hilliard, to talk about the history and importance of the Mario Kart series. Before that, Game Informer associate editor Jason Guisao chats with Brian about the news of the week. Street Fighter 35th Anniversary, Splatoon 3 Deep Dive | All Things Nintendo

This week on All Things Nintendo, Brian invites fighting game expert and former Game Informer editor Suriel Vazquez to celebrate the 35th anniversary of the Street Fighter franchise. The main segment pays homage to the series through a deep dive on the history and impact of the most iconic fighting games, but before that, the two run down the news, including a big breakdown of the Splatoon 3 info dump we got earlier this week.
